Determining targets for antiretroviral drug concentrations: a causal framework illustrated with pediatric efavirenz data from the CHAPAS-3 trial
<p><strong>Background: </strong>Determining a therapeutic window for maintaining antiretroviral drug concentrations within an appropriate range is required for identifying effective dosing regimens. The limits of this window are typically calculated using predictive models...
